
Turkcell (NYSE:TKC) (BIST:TCELL), a telecommunications and technology company, has collaborated with Juniper Networks and ID Quantique (a subsidiary of IonQ) to validate a proof-of-concept (PoC) for quantum-safe services. This PoC demonstrates the integration of Quantum Key Distribution (QKD) with Juniper’s MACsec and IPsec frameworks to protect Turkcell’s mobile backhaul networks against emerging quantum threats.
The PoC successfully showcased quantum-resilient protection for critical mobile backhaul elements, including Precision Timing Protocols (PTP) and encrypted data, without compromising performance or introducing latency. Turkcell validated MACsec and IPsec encryption using Juniper SRX Series Firewalls, MX, and ACX Series Routers. The validation involved ID Quantique’s Clavis XG and Clarion KX systems, which delivered quantum-generated keys, ensuring seamless integration and timing accuracy. The joint solution preserved 5G timing accuracy and IP traffic integrity even with quantum-secure key exchange in place, operating alongside existing network infrastructure.
This initiative addresses the increasing vulnerability of mobile networks to quantum computing advancements, particularly regarding timing-reliant 5G backhaul. The successful PoC provides a model for the telecom sector, demonstrating that critical network protocols and data can be effectively protected in a quantum-safe manner using field-deployed equipment, enabling incremental adoption of quantum-safe cybersecurity technologies.
